Ariel Bath Announces 2014-2015 brand campaign

Published by

As the first American brand to bring modular, computerised steam shower systems to the US, Ariel Bath is looking to set Ariel at the standard in luxury for in-home steam showers with its 2014-2015 brand campaign. The "Healthy Living at Home" campaign emphasises the health benefits that are possible with a steam shower, which includes noted improvements in circulation, respiration, allergies, relaxation and the appearance of skin. There is also the crucial fact that with and Ariel Platinum Steam Shower, these health benefits can be enjoyed without having to join a gym or a spa.

Ariel is currently the leading brand when it comes to steam shower systems, largely thanks to the brand's reputation and the exceptional quality of its products, but the idea with the new campaign is to help the brand completely monopolise the small, but growing market. Joey Solinap, the company's director of marketing, says that "Ariel is the #1 searched brand for steam showers online and is the largest designer and importer of free standing steam showers in North America.” The campaign hopes to build on this success, and includes online educational materials to communicate the benefits of the brand, including a redesigned Ariel Bath Press Page and the "Healthy Living at Home" Info-graphic (which you can view at the bottom of the piece).

Brandon Nguyen, President of Ariel Bath, said that the "Healthy Living at Home'” campaign was conceived to “Brand the design and aesthetics” of the company's product offerings, which he believes have almost single-handedly “Fuelled the evolution of modular steam showers.” Norton Nguyen, the brand's national sales manager, said they would also like to emphasise that “Ariel is one of the few brands carried nationally in various top 500 retailers, big box retailers and E-commerce sites in home improvement," such as “Lowes, Home Depot, Build.com, Wayfair, Mernards, and Ferguson and Hajoca Corporation.”

He says their products have a proven track record and a proven distribution network, “Which rivals that of other versions in the market." Indeed, the “Other versions” of which he speaks appear to have emulated the design of the Ariel Platinum Steam Showers, only they tend to be poorly manufactured, with poorly fitted panels, rough cut edges, weak hardware and electronics lacking in quality. They also come with unclear instructions and without bespoke, in-house technical support. With the new campaign the company hopes to make these facts abundantly clear to any potential consumers looking to install a modular steam shower system at home.
